Dan Wellner Green Chile Stew
Ingredients List
- 24 Green chiles-roasted,peeled
- 2 lb Roast pork-cubed
- 1/4 c Flour
- 2 tb Bacon drippings
- 2 lg Onions-fine chop
- 6 lg Tomatoes-chop
- 6 oz Tomatoe paste
- 2 c Water
- 2 Garlic cloves-crush
- 2 ts Salt
Directions
: Flour the pork and brown it in the drippings in a skillet. Remove
pork to a large stew pot, 3 to 5 quart size. Add onions to drippings in the
skillet and cook until the onion is translucent.
: Add the onions to the pork. Cut the chiles into 1 inch slices; add
to the meat and onions in the pot.
: Add the remaining ingredients and cook over medium heat for about 1
hour, until the stew is slightly thickened.
: If you prefer the all day method, follow the same directions except
put the ingredients in a crock pot. Cook on low for 10-12 hoursor high for
5 hours.
: I like using fresh jalepenos. Depending on where the chiles are
from you can have a rather firey brew!!! Make sure you have plenty of flour
tortillas handy, you will not want to miss one tasty drop.
